Ingredients for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es

Making delicious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es starts with fresh, quality ingredients. Here’s exactly what you’ll need to gather from your pantry and fridge:

  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1 pound small potatoes, quartered (Yukon Gold or red potatoes work wonderfully)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ley, for garnish

Ingredient Notes and Smart Substitutions

For this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es, the type of potato can really change the texture; I love using small Yukon Golds for their creamy interior, but red potatoes are also fantastic. If you don’t have fresh Parmesan, pre-grated will work in a pinch, though fresh always gives a better crust. Feel free to experiment with other herbs like dried thyme or rosemary for the potatoes if oregano isn’t your favorite, or even add a pinch of smoked paprika for extra depth!

How to Prepare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es

Making this delightful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es is incredibly straightforward. Just follow these steps, and you’ll have a fantastic meal ready in no time. The key is to get everything prepped and then let your oven do most of the work!

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to a good and hot 400°F (200°C). While it’s heating up, lightly grease a large baking sheet. I like to use a little olive oil or cooking spray to make sure nothing sticks.
  2. Season the Potatoes: In a medium bowl, take your quartered potatoes and toss them with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, the dried oregano,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per. Make sure every potato piece is nicely coated. Then, spread them out in a single layer on your prepared baking sheet. You want them to have space to roast, not steam, so don’t overcrowd the pan!
  3. Prepare the Chicken Coating: Grab a separate shallow dish – a pie plate or a wide, shallow bowl works perfectly here. Combine your grated Parmesan cheese and breadcrumbs in it. Give it a quick stir to mix them evenly.
  4. Coat the Chicken: Now for the star of our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es! Take each 1-inch piece of chicken and dredge it thoroughly in the Parmesan and breadcrumb mixture. Press gently to make sure the coating adheres well to all sides. This is where all that delicious crunch comes from!
  5. Arrange and Bake: Once your chicken pieces are coated, arrange them on the baking sheet alongside your seasoned potatoes. Try to keep them in a single layer, giving them a little breathing room. Pop the whole sheet into your preheated oven.
  6. Bake to Perfection: Bake for 20-25 minutes. During this time, the chicken will cook through, and the potatoes will become beautifully tender and golden brown. If your oven has hot spots, you might want to rotate the pan halfway through. You’re looking for an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C) for the chicken.
  7. Garnish and Serve: Once everything is cooked, pull the baking sheet out. Sprinkle generously with fresh chopped parsley for a burst of color and fresh flavor. Serve immediately and enjoy your homemade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es!

Tips for Perfect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es

For the crispiest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es, make sure your chicken pieces are relatively dry before dredging; gently pat them with a paper towel. Don’t overcrowd the baking sheet – give everything space to roast and crisp up. If your potatoes aren’t as tender as you’d like, you can give them a 5-minute head start in the oven before adding the chicken. For an extra golden crust, a quick 1-2 minute broil at the very end works wonders, but watch it like a hawk!

Storing and Reheating Your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es

If you happen to have any leftover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es (which is rare in my house!), proper storage is key to enjoying it later. Let the dish cool completely to room temperature first. Then,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3-4 days. To reheat, I recommend using the oven again at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es, or until heated through. This helps the chicken stay crispy and prevents the potatoes from getting soggy, which can sometimes happen with microwave reheating.

Can I use different types of chicken for this recipe?

Absolutely! While I’ve specified boneless, skinless breasts, you can certainly use chicken thighs or even tenders. Just be aware that cooking times might vary slightly. Thighs might need an extra few minutes, and tenders could cook a bit faster, so always check for an internal temperature of 165°F.

How do I make the potatoes crispier?

For extra crispy roasted potatoes in your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es, make sure they are completely dry before tossing with oil and seasonings. Don’t overcrowd the baking sheet; give them plenty of space. You can also give them a 5-10 minute head start in the oven before adding the chicken, or even flip them halfway through baking.

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?

You can definitely do some prep work in advance! You can cut and season the potatoes and store them in the fridge. The chicken can be cut and even dredged in the Parmesan mixture a few hours ahead of time, but I wouldn’t recommend breading it too far in advance, as the coating can get soggy. Baking it fresh is always best for that perfect crunchy crust!

Is this recipe gluten-free as written?

As written, this Parmesan Crusted Chicken with Potatoes recipe is not gluten-free due to the breadcrumbs. However, it’s very easy to adapt! Simply substitute regular breadcrumbs with your favorite gluten-free breadcrumbs or even use finely crushed gluten-free crackers for a similar texture and flavor.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 pound bo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1 pound small potatoes, quartered
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ley, for garnish

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Lightly grease a large baking sheet.
  2. In a medium bowl, toss the quartered potatoes with 1 tablespoon of olive oil, oregano,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Spread them in a single layer on the prepared baking sheet.
  3. In a separate shallow dish, combine the Parmesan cheese and breadcrumbs.
  4. Dredge each piece of chicken in the Parmesan and breadcrumb mixture, pressing to coat evenly.
  5. Arrange the coated chicken pieces on the baking sheet alongside the potatoes.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the potatoes are tender and golden brown.
  7.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es

  • For extra flavor, you can add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the potato seasoning.
  • If you prefer a crispier crust, broil the chicken for the last 2-3 minutes, watching it closely to prevent burning.
